SPDR S&P Kensho Clean Power ETF (NYSEARCA:CNRG – Get Free Report) saw a significant drop in short interest in February. As of February 27th, there was short interest totaling 10,298 shares, a drop of 41.8% from the February 12th total of 17,682 shares. Based on an average daily trading volume, of 7,769 shares, the short-interest ratio is presently 1.3 days. Approximately 0.5% of the shares of the stock are short sold. SPDR S&P Kensho Clean Power ETF Company Profile
The SPDR Kensho Clean Power ETF (CNRG) is an exchange-traded fund that is based on the S&P Kensho Clean Power index. The fund tracks a tier-weighted index of US equities associated with the clean power sector. CNRG was launched on Oct 22, 2018 and is managed by State Street.
